2.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
2 mins • 1 pt
Which belief system is most closely associated with the terms Eightfold Path, Four Noble Truths, and nirvana?
Buddhism
Christianity
Judaism
Shinto
Answer explanation
Buddhism is founded on these principles. Basic to this belief system is casting off desire. This belief system was founded around 500 B.C. in India by a Hindu prince, Siddhartha Gautama. He became known as Buddha, or the Enlightened One.

4.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
2 mins • 1 pt
One way in which the Five Relationships, the Ten Commandments, and the Eightfold Path are similar is that they:
promote polytheism
establish gender equality
provide codes of behavior
describe secularism
Answer explanation
The Five Relationships (Confucianism), Ten Commandments (Judaism and Christianity), and the Eightfold Path (Buddhism) are all sets of rules of different religions. Each specifically states how a person should act toward other people and toward the religion’s deity.

7.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
2 mins • 1 pt
Which belief is most closely associated with the teachings of Siddhartha Gautama (Buddha)?
People are born into a specific caste.
Believers must follow the Ten Commandments.
Followers must fast during Ramadan.
People can overcome their desires by following the Eight-Fold Path.
Answer explanation
Buddhism developed in India in the 500’s BC. The basic belief of the religion is that all life is suffering and suffering is caused by desire. The righteous behaviors of the Eightfold Path will help a person overcome desires.
